The Republican Party in the long run will never serve our agenda. This is why the only movement on the ground to actually force change within the party is the state Freedom Caucus network in the red states. Forget about national politics; Trump himself continues to endorse RINOs down the ballot and refuses to build a ballot harvesting operation to win. It is what it is and is largely out of our hands. But what is in our hands is to expose the RINOs in legislative sessions and then support challengers in the upcoming primaries in states where voters agree with us. As an example, we are joined by Tim Jones, current state director for the Missouri Freedom Caucus and former speaker of the state House, to discuss how the current crop of Republicans are literally Democrats. Just yesterday they voted against preventing illegal aliens from voting. They are also enabling Democrats to take over Missouri through the ballot initiative process. The good news is that Tim's organization has built a bench of candidates in the primary to act as a new party within the party. Let’s stay focused.   Learn more about your ad choices.
